A warming herbal tea blend traditionally brewed from foraged tundra plants like willowherb, fireweed, and arctic mint. This aromatic infusion is a staple in northern indigenous communities for its comforting properties during long, cold winters.

🍽️ Nutrition at a glance

This herbal infusion is virtually calorie-free, containing no significant carbs, fat, or protein. Its primary nutritional contribution comes from trace minerals and antioxidant compounds extracted from the herbs.

💡 What's interesting

The blend is a fascinating example of ethnobotany, showcasing how arctic cultures utilize resilient local flora for both flavor and traditional wellness practices. Each herb contributes unique phytonutrients adapted to survive extreme cold.
